Bad wet food is still healthier for cats than most dry food however expensive. They don't need any carbs and dry food can cause all kinds of kidney medical issues long term. Human meat is okay as a supplement, but they should have the vitamins that are added to cat food because at this point our soil is stripped of nutrients, animals eating grass don't get them, carnivores don't get it from prey animals as they used to. Fish is questionable. Cats weigh less than babies and it is not advised for babies to have fish more than once a week because of the toxins.
